After knowing its end-of-the-year release window, Netflix has given us an official date for the Knives Out sequel, Glass Onion: A Knives Out Mystery. The film hits the streaming platform on December 23 after a limited theatrical run. For fans who want to see it in theaters, you will have to wait a little longer as that date will be announced at a later time.

Fans of Rian Johnson’s whodunit have more to enjoy today as the streamer put out first-look images of the upcoming film. The Knives Out sequel will be set in Greece with a new ensemble cast of despicable rich people who are all murder suspects. In one image (seen above), we see a dinner party in an elaborate set that shows Edward Norton, Janelle Monáe (Moonlight), Kathryn Hahn (WandaVision), Leslie Odom Jr. (Hamilton), Jessica Henwick (The Gray Man), Madelyn Cline (Outer Banks), Kate Hudson (Truth Be Told), Dave Bautista, and Daniel Craig as he reprises his private investigator. Notable, Ethan Hawke is missing from the image. As to what that might mean, whether his character was elsewhere or the victim is still unknown.

The second image shows Johnson in action as he instructs Monáe (seen below) with a backdrop that shows Greece’s beauty. He will return as the director and writer of the Knives Out sequel.

The Knives Out sequel has a high bar to reach when it releases this December. The 2019 film had a monstrous cast with Jamie Lee Curtis, Don Johnson (Watchmen), Chris Evans, Ana de Armas, Michael Shannon, Toni Collette (Hereditary), LaKeith Stanfield (Get Out), Christopher Plummer, and Jaeden Martell (Defending Jacob). The film was praised for its clever mystery that weaved humor with its intensity. It was nominated for Best Original Screenplay.

Netflix distributing the Knives Out sequel was a part of a deal with Johnson that will deliver an additional third film in the series. With that in the distance, Glass Onion will satisfy as it releases on December 23 on Netflix, with the confirmation of the theatrical date coming later.
